Piccadilly Circus, London, 1975. This wide view captures the circus at full stretch, packed with traffic, pedestrians and a dense wall of West End advertising. On the left are the great curved hoardings for Skol International Lager, Tic Tac and ITT TV-Radio-Stereo, while further along the street can be seen the tall Marlboro Country panel and a BWIA sign above the junction. On the right, the frontage carries the familiar names Minolta Cameras, Embassy and the Cockney Pride Tavern, with the roundel of Piccadilly Circus Station below. The road itself is full of period detail, including a red double-decker on route 53, a motorcyclist, several saloons and estates, and a pale Ford Capri in the foreground, all framed by the bronze-painted lamp standards, traffic lights and railings that gave the West End its distinctive look in the 1970s.
